Minutes — Management Meeting, Sales Leads Present

Attendees reviewed next year's training budget line by line. Orrin Platt proposed shifting 20% toward the Fenwick certification program; approved unanimously. Regional allocations will be finalized once headcount projections from the Calloway office arrive. Action: leads to submit course requests within ten days. Please read the confidential note appended below before distribution.

management briefing: Only 33 of the 205 pilot accounts renewed Kasath, so a churn review is set for October 17. Weniusek Logistics is in early talks to buy Holethax Freight for about $345.6 million.

MEMO — Department Heads, Quillard Logistics

Next year's headcount plan is settled. Total roles: 486, up from 455. Additions: warehouse automation (+14), customer operations (+10), finance (+4), safety (+3). No growth in corporate functions. All requisitions route through the central panel; no side hires. Contractors convert or exit by Q2. Submit your backfill lists by month-end. Deviations need sign-off from Herrick. Plan locks after the December review. The confidential planning note is attached below.

confidential, yafof-tawef: The finance team signed off on a budget of $34.3 million for Project Zorox. The renewal with Aldethax Freight closes at $12.7 million a year, 10 percent below the last contract.

**Ticket: Query planner regression in Quartzel 4.2**

Heads up, plugin folks — after the 4.2 bump, Quartzel's planner started picking sequential scans for joins that used to hit the hinted index path. If your plugin relies on plan hints, expect slower queries until we ship the fix. We've got a patch staged behind a flag, but it needs formal sign-off before release. Approval rests with the engineer named below.

signatory, yahog-badug: Quenix Ulaael

## Runbook: Quillmark PDF Invoice Renderer

If invoices render blank: restart the `quillmark-render` pod first. Check font cache at `/var/cache/quillmark/fonts`; clear if older than 24h. Timeouts over 30s mean the template service is down — escalate to on-call. Do not retry more than twice; duplicates reach customers. After any pod restart, recreate the env file. It needs the render queue host, the template bucket path, and, directly below, the signing credential line.

vault entry, fadup-tagag: RELAY_SECRET8=2fd92179